BOUNTIFUL HOT FUDGE SUNDAE PIE



Bountiful Hot Fudge Sundae Pie image

I've made this pie several times over the past twenty years and everyone always raves about it. It's especially good in the hot summer months after a BBQ or cookout. It's originally from an August 1981 issue of Bon Appetit magazine in a feature entitled "Cool Desserts". I've used both the Oreo crumbs in the box or the sleeve of chocolate wafer cookies by Nabisco and crush them in my processor

Provided by Leslie in Texas

Categories     Pie

Time 1h

Yield 10-12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 1/4 cups chocolate wafer crumbs
1/4 cup walnuts or 1/4 cup pecans
3 tablespoons sugar
6 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
1 cup sugar
3/4 cup unsweetened cocoa powder, sifted
1 teaspoon instant coffee powder
1 cup whipping cream
1/4 cup unsalted butter (1/2 stick)
1 quart rich vanilla ice cream, softened
1 quart rich chocolate ice cream, softened
1/2 cup whipping cream, whipped
coarsely chopped toasted nuts (garnish)
maraschino cherry, with stems rinsed and drained (garnish)

Steps:

  • For Crust.
  • Combine crumbs,nuts and sugar in small bowl and mix well.
  • Pour melted butter over mixture and toss lightly until well blended.
  • Press mixture evenly into bottom and up sides of 9- to 10-inch pie plate.
  • Cover with plastic wrap and chill 30 minutes.
  • For Sauce.
  • Combine sugar,cocoa,and instant coffee in medium saucepan.
  • Add 1/2 cup whipping cream and blend to smooth paste.
  • Add remaining cream, blending well.
  •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ly, until sugar is completely disolved.
  • Add butter and cook until mixture is smooth and thickened, about 5 to 8 minutes; keep warm.
  • (Can be prepared ahead, covered and refrigerated. Reheat before using.).
  • For Filling.
  • Spread half of softened vanilla ice cream evenly over crust and freeze.
  • Drizzle half of hot fudge over top (fudge will solidify).
  • Spread remaining vanilla ice cream over fudge;return to freezer to firm.
  • Scoop balls from chocolate ice cream and arrange over vanilla ice cream.
  • (Can be prepared ahead to this point and frozen for several days, well wrapped. Reheat fudge sauce and whip cream before proceeding.).
  • Drizzle with remaining fudge sauc,top with small mounds of whipped cream,decorate with nuts and cherries and serve immediately.

FUDGE SUNDAE PIE



Fudge Sundae Pie image

Make and share this Fudge Sundae Pie recipe from Food.com.

Provided by MizzNezz

Categories     Pie

Time 15m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 cup evaporated milk
1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up miniature marshmallow
30 vanilla wafers
1 quart vanilla ice cream, softened
1/4 cup chopped walnuts

Steps:

  • In heavy pan, cook milk, chocolate chips and salt on low heat until chocolate melts.
  • Remove from heat and add marshmallows; stir until smooth.
  • Cool.
  • Arrange vanilla wafers in bottom and up sides of 9 inch pie plate.
  • Spread half the ice cream over wafers.
  • Spread half the chocolate mixture over ice cream.
  • Repeat layers.
  • Sprinkle with nuts.
  • Freeze until firm.

CLASSIC HOT FUDGE SUNDAE



Classic Hot Fudge Sundae image

There is a reason a hot fudge sundae is such an enduring classic: That combination of warm, rich chocolate fudge mixing with frozen ice cream and melting it slightly is absolutely irresistible. Of course, if you have homemade fudge sauce and homemade ice cream, it gets even better. Vanilla ice cream is the standard here, but feel free to use your favorite flavor, or a combination of flavors. And if you like nuts, by all means use them here. The added crunch is marvelous against all the rich creaminess.

Provided by Melissa Clark

Categories     ice creams and sorbets, dessert

Time 35m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14

3/4 cup heavy cream
1/2 cup packed light brown sugar
1/3 cup light corn syrup or honey
3 tablespoons Dutch-processed cocoa
1/4 teaspoon fine sea salt
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, cubed
7 ounces finely chopped bittersweet chocolate
1 teaspoon vanilla extract or 1 tablespoon brandy or rum
1 cup chilled heavy cream
1 tablespoon superfine sugar, more to taste
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 pints your favorite flavor ice cream
Chopped toasted nuts, such as almonds, peanuts, or pecans (optional)
Cherries, for garnish (optional)

Steps:

  • In a medium saucepan over medium heat, bring the cream, sugar, corn syrup or honey, cocoa, and salt to a simmer, whisking until the sugar dissolves and the mixture thickens slightly, about 5 minutes.
  • Stir in the chocolate and let cook until the chocolate melts. Stir in butter and vanilla or liquor. Let cool slightly. Contrary to its name, hot fudge is best served warm, not piping hot.
  • For assembly, make the whipped cream. Using a whisk or an electric mixer, beat the cream, sugar, and vanilla until soft peaks form.
  • Pour a little fudge sauce into the bottoms of sundae dishes or bowls. Top with ice cream, then more hot fudge, then nuts if using. Cover all with whipped cream and a cherry if you like. Serve.

ICE CREAM SUNDAE PIE



Ice Cream Sundae Pie image

This is so simple to make and so good to eat -- especially on a hot day! You can use either your own chocolate crust or a prepared one. If you prefer a different flavor of ice cream or different toppings, that's fine, too!

Provided by Lvs2Cook

Categories     Frozen Desserts

Time 15m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 chocolate wafer pie crust
2 pints vanilla ice cream
10 ounces hot fudge topping
1/2 cup nuts, chopped
whipped cream
cherries

Steps:

  • Soften ice cream. Spoon into mixing bowl, stirring until pliable. Spoon into crust, cover, freeze until hard.
  • Serve pie with separate dishes of warmed hot fudge, nuts, whipped cream and cherries.
  • Cut pie in wedges.

HOT FUDGE AND SALTED CHOCOLATE BITS SUNDAE



Hot Fudge and Salted Chocolate Bits Sundae image

Sundaes are the chamber music of the dessert world. Their composition and construction follow the contours of grand works, but mostly they're played out in miniature, their delights designed to be shared by a duet or an audience of one, long spoon in hand. The composition of this sundae is classic. There's ice cream - the flavors of your choice in whatever quantities you want; sauce -homemade hot fudge sauce based on dark chocolate (not chips, please); fresh whipped cream; and two different add-ins, toasted slivered almonds and chopped chocolate bits. It's the bits that are the big surprise - they're bittersweet chocolate and salt, melted together, frozen and then cut into morsels. The salt is unexpected, but not dissonant - it's what brings out the best in the sundae's other players.

Provided by Dorie Greenspan

Categories     ice creams and sorbets, dessert

Time 20m

Yield 4 sundaes.

Number Of Ingredients 10

8 ounces bittersweet chocolate (not chips), finely chopped
3/4 teaspoon fleur de sel (or 1/2 teaspoon sea or kosher salt)
6 ounces bittersweet chocolate (not chips), finely chopped
3/4 cup heavy cream
3 tablespoons light corn syrup
2 tablespoons sugar
About 3/4 cup toasted slivered almonds
1 pint coffee (or favorite flavor) ice cream
1 pint vanilla (or favorite flavor) ice cream
Lightly sweetened whipped cream

Steps:

  • To make the bits: Line a pie plate with plastic wrap. Melt the chocolate in a double boiler or on low power in a microwave. Add the salt, stir to blend and then, using a spatula, spread the chocolate on the plastic, making a layer that's 1/8-inch thick (shape doesn't matter). Press a piece of plastic wrap against the surface and freeze for at least 45 minutes. When you're ready to make the sundaes, chop the chocolate into bite-size bits.
  • To make the sauce: Put the chocolate, cream, corn syrup and sugar in a medium pan over medium-low heat. Cook, stirring constantly, until the chocolate melts and comes to a light simmer, about 5 minutes. Still stirring, let it burble for a minute or two, then scrape it into a heatproof container. Use immediately, or cover and refrigerate until needed.
  • To make the sundaes: If necessary, warm the fudge sauce in a double boiler, or microwave on low. For each sundae, sprinkle some salted chocolate bits and almonds in the bottom of a bowl, snifter or sundae glass. Top with a scoop or two of coffee ice cream, some hot fudge sauce, almonds and bits. Finish with a scoop or two of vanilla ice cream, fudge sauce, whipped cream, almonds and chocolate bits. Serve immediately with a long spoon.
